Don Fields Obituary

Fields, Don Charles

Nov 6, 2024

Of Orchard Park, NY at the age of 68. Beloved father of Christian Charles Fields; dearest son of the late Charles E. and Dorothy E. (Whitton) Fields; dear brother of Debra (Tom) MacWilliams and Melissa (Dale) Bove; devoted uncle to Amy (Josh) SeKoch, Matthew (Erika) MacWilliams, and Aaron (Liz) Bove; also survived by five great nieces and nephews, Jude and Kennedy, Henry, Griffin, and Hannah and many loving cousins and friends. Don was the owner of Fine Line Fields Builders, a longtime Fireman at the Hillcrest Volunteer Fire Company in Orchard Park. As an avid outdoorsman he enjoyed riding motorcycles, boating, fishing, hunting and spending time at his hunting camp. He thoroughly enjoyed being social and spending time with his many friends from all different walks of his life in WNY and the Englewood Florida area. The family will be present Saturday, November 16th from 11 AM to 2 PM at the F.E. Brown Sons Funeral Home, 6575 E. Quaker Street where a Funeral Service will follow immediately at 2 PM. If so desired, donations in Don's memory may be made to the Hillcrest Volunteer Fire Company or the NYS Department of Environmental Conservation. Share condolences online at www.febrownsons.com
